Kassa Overall: What If… Jazz meets Rap meets Hip-Hop

Kassa Overall is a Grammy-nominated musician, emcee, singer, producer, and drummer who melds avant-garde experimentation and hip-hop production techniques. He is taking the intersection of jazz and hip-hop into unchartered territories. At the beginning of his drumming career, Overall earned acclaim as the drummer with bandleaders like Geri Allen, Gary Bartz, Jon Batiste, and Vijay Iyer. His career progressed when he briefly joined Jon Batiste’s band on the Late Show with Stephen Colbert. Several imaginative and inspired records and mixtapes followed, and soon he was playing in Digable Planets. Kassa Overall’s new record entitled CREAM is a straight-ahead jazz record with rap and hip-hop DNA and no digital production. On it, Overall transforms rap anthems and hip-hop classics by The Notorious B.I.G., Wu-Tang Clan, Dr. Dre, A Tribe Called Quest, OutKast, Digable Planets, and Juvenile into rhythmically adventurous, witty, and sublime jazz performances.
